Output 15328be9d2912fb3d7359845915d29398f960356b78a39d1d158515aeef405ed:0

value
5802480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d50c901a24f5f350bfd33929c5406b9e28bb98 OP_EQUAL
address
32DrXQrSzjSYe1fyS7VusudWU2kEzea5zX
transaction
15328be9d2912fb3d7359845915d29398f960356b78a39d1d158515aeef405ed
spent
true